About The Position

The Lavatory and Water Agent is responsible for the maintenance and servicing of aircraft lavatories and water systems during shifts. This role includes emptying and cleaning aircraft lavatories, refilling water tanks, and ensuring that all systems are functioning correctly. You must adhere to strict health and safety standards, and efficiently complete tasks to maintain the schedule of flights. Also, you must maintain accurate logs of services performed and report any issues or irregularities to their supervisor.

Responsibilities

  • Use of personal protective equipment, including a face shield and hearing protection
  • Ability to comprehend and execute safe procedures concerning blood-borne pathogens and universal precaution controls
  • Use lavatory and sanitary water equipment to safely empty, flush, and fill aircraft systems according to airline and regulatory requirements
  • Execute daily quality control checks on equipment
  • Maintain equipment in clean and functional condition
  • Follow all local environmental procedures in emptying waste trucks in designated areas
